On 10/13/2019 3:18 PM, Dave Froble wrote:
> Question for you John ...
> 
> Are these problems you're correcting actual poor / bad coding?  I'm getting the 
> impression that for most it's just in the conversion to LLVM.
The BLISS code is not in error and will not be modified.  Although John provided
a workaround for the EDT issue, I'm going to wait for a newer compiler, because
there are too many instances of that coding style for me to make a lot of 
changes that will not be necessary once we have a newer compiler.
To be clear, the code in question is NOT either poor, unsafe, or otherwise
non-standard.
> Will the modified code still work on VAX / Alpha / itanic, or is it not backward 
> compatible?
The code that's being modified is in the compiler tool chain, likely in the 
GEM-to-LLVM shim.
The application code in question will remain as is.
